The Canine-Human Bond: An Evolutionary Perspective

The relationship between humans and dogs is a unique blend of mutual understanding and coexistence. Tracing back to ancient times, early humans began the process of domesticating wolves. This bond has since evolved, with dogs assuming various roles in human societies, from hunters and herders to beloved companions. The study of dog psychology has emerged from this shared history, shedding light on the intricate workings of the canine mind.

Understanding Canine Communication

Effective communication is the cornerstone of any relationship. Dogs, with their diverse range of signals, offer insights into their emotional and mental state. These signals, ranging from body language to vocalisations, form the basis of Positive Reinforcement training methods. By recognising and responding to these cues, we can foster a deeper bond rooted in mutual Emotions and understanding.

Emotions in Dogs: A Closer Look

Both humans and dogs possess a limbic system, a part of the brain responsible for processing emotions. While dogs experience a spectrum of emotions such as joy, love, and fear, they lack the capacity for more complex feelings like pride or shame. Recognising this distinction is crucial for empathetic interactions, ensuring our responses align with their emotional capabilities.

Stages of Canine Cognitive Development

Dogs undergo various cognitive changes from puppyhood to their senior years. Their learning, memory, and problem-solving abilities adapt and evolve based on their life stage. By understanding this cognitive trajectory, we can provide appropriate stimuli and interactions, ensuring their mental and emotional well-being.

Modern Insights into Dog Psychology

Recent advancements in neuroscience, led by researchers like Dr. Gregory Berns, have provided valuable insights into the canine brain. Through innovative techniques, we now have a clearer understanding of how dogs perceive and interact with their environment, validating long-held beliefs about their emotional depth.
